Understanding Your Manual Drill Arsenal
Before diving into techniques, it’s crucial to understand the tools at your disposal. A “manual drill” isn’t just one tool; it’s a category.
Hand Drill (or Eggbeater Drill): Recognizable by its crank-driven gears, this tool is perfect for drilling small- to medium-sized pilot holes with high speed and precision.
Brace: Designed for heavier work, the brace uses a sweeping motion to generate significant torque, making it ideal for boring large-diameter holes with auger bits.
Gimlet: A simple, T-shaped tool for starting very small holes or driving tiny screws, offering ultimate control for delicate work.
* Push Drill: A spiral-driven tool that bores holes with a simple push-pull motion, often used for starting screw holes.
Choosing the right tool for the job is the first step to success.
1. The Art of Starting a Precise Pilot Hole
The most fundamental skill is starting a hole exactly where you want it. For this, a center punch is your best friend. Create a small indentation at your marked spot; this will prevent the drill bit from “walking” or skidding across the wood’s surface. Place the tip of your bit into this dimple, hold the drill steady and perpendicular to the workpiece, and begin turning with gentle, consistent pressure. This technique ensures your screw or dowel will be positioned perfectly.
2. Mastering Perpendicular Drilling by Eye
Drilling a perfectly straight, 90-degree hole freehand is a skill that separates novices from seasoned woodworkers. The key is to use visual references. Before you start drilling, position yourself so you can sight down the drill from two perpendicular angles. Look from the front to ensure it’s not tilting left or right, and then from the side to check for forward or backward lean. Make small adjustments as you begin to turn the crank. With practice, your muscle memory will develop, and you’ll be able to drill straight holes consistently.
3. The Power of the Brace for Large-Diameter Boring
When you need to drill a hole larger than 1/2 inch, the manual drill of choice is undoubtedly the brace. Its U-shaped frame and swept-handle design allow you to apply immense, controlled force. Fit the brace with a well-sharpened auger bit. The screw tip at the end of the auger bit will pull the tool into the wood, making the work easier. Use a smooth, full-crank motion, letting the tool’s design do the work. The brace excels at creating clean, large holes for through-tenons, chair legs, or any other substantial joinery.
4. Countersinking for a Flawless Finish
A screw head sitting proud of the wood surface is both a visual eyesore and a physical hazard. Countersinking solves this by creating a conical recess that allows the screw head to sit flush or even slightly below the surface. You can use a dedicated countersink bit in your hand drill or a brace. After drilling your pilot hole, simply switch to the countersink bit and carefully drill just deep enough to accommodate the screw head. For an even cleaner look, you can later fill the recess with a wooden plug.
5. Preventing Tear-Out with a Backing Board
One of the most common issues when drilling is tear-out—the splintering of wood fibers on the exit side of your hole. This is especially problematic when working with fine veneers or finished pieces. The simple solution is to use a sacrificial backing board. Clamp a scrap piece of wood firmly to the back of your workpiece. When the drill bit exits your good piece, it will enter the scrap board, leaving the back face of your project clean and tear-out-free.
6. Achieving Consistent Depth with a Simple Stop
There are many situations where you need to drill a hole to a specific depth but not all the way through, such as for dowel joints or mortises. While you can carefully measure as you go, a depth stop is far more reliable. You can purchase commercial stops, or you can create a simple, effective one yourself. Wrap a piece of masking tape around your drill bit, marking your desired depth. As you drill, stop as soon the tape reaches the surface of the wood. This low-tech solution guarantees perfect, consistent depth every time.
7. The Delicate Touch of the Gimlet and Push Drill
For the finest work, such as model-making, instrument repair, or attaching delicate hardware, the gimlet and push drill are indispensable. These tools provide an unparalleled level of control for starting very small pilot holes. The fine threads of a gimlet require minimal force and are perfect for hardwoods, while the quick action of a push drill is excellent for a series of small, fast holes. Using these tools prevents splitting the wood and allows for precision that even the best power drills struggle to match.
